What to Eat

Languedoc-Roussillon is known for its delicious cuisine. Some of the must-try dishes include:

  • Cassoulet: A hearty stew made with white beans, pork, and sausage.
  • Brandade de morue: A creamy dish made with salt cod and potatoes.
  • Tielle sétoise: A seafood pie made with octopus, squid, and mussels.

Where to Go

Languedoc-Roussillon is a beautiful region with plenty to offer visitors. Here are some of the must-see attractions:

  • Montpellier: The capital of Languedoc-Roussillon, Montpellier is a vibrant city with a rich history and culture.
  • Nîmes: A Roman city with well-preserved ruins, including the amphitheater and the Maison Carrée.
  • Carcassonne: A medieval walled city with a stunning castle.
  • The Camargue: A natural reserve with a unique ecosystem and wildlife.
